From 22abfca8d9e8c486d9cf4624e8422a84cc361c83 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: reivilibre Date: Wed, 12 Jan 2022 15:21:13 +0000 Subject: Fix a bug introduced in Synapse v1.0.0 whereby device list updates would not be sent to remote homeservers if there were too many to send at once.
